Thing > Intangible > Offer > RentalOffer

A rental offer specializes offer in such a way as to reinterpret the sale price as a rental price for a specified period of time. That time period is specified as a duration. In the current, "duration" is a text field following the ISO 8601 2004 standard, e.g. "P1D" is used to designate a period of one day. The combination of "price" and "duration" (along with "priceCurrency") determine the rental rate.
PropertyExpected TypeDescription
Properties from Thing
description Text A short description of the item.
image URL URL of an image of the item.
name Text The name of the item.
url URL URL of the item.
Properties from Offer
aggregateRating AggregateRating The overall rating, based on a collection of reviews or ratings, of the item.
availability ItemAvailability The availability of this item—for example In stock, Out of stock, Pre-order, etc.
itemCondition OfferItemCondition The condition of the item for sale—for example New, Refurbished, Used, etc.
itemOffered Product The item being sold.
price Number or Text The offer price of the product.
priceCurrency Text The currency (in 3-letter ISO 4217 format) of the offer price.
priceValidUntil Date The date after which the price is no longer available.
review Review A review of the item.
reviews Review Review of the item (legacy spelling; see singular form, review).
seller Organization The seller of the product.
Properties from RentalOffer
hasRentalRate RentalRate A rate specified by a starting date, a duration and an availability.

Example 1

Original HTML:

  1. <div>
  2. <p> The Sunshine Hotel guest room rate is $300 for a King Room for two people,
  3. checking-in on November 15, 2012 and staying for a total of 3 days. Offer based on age 65 or older.</p>
  4. </div>

With Microdata:
  1. <div itemscope itemtype="">
  2. <p> <span itemprop="name">The Sunshine Hotel guest room rate</span> is <span itemprop="hasRentalRate"
  3. itemscope itemtype=""><meta itemprop="priceCurrency" content="USD">
  4. <span itemprop="price">$300</span></span> for a <span itemprop="description">King Room for two people</span>,
  5. checking-in on <span itemprop="hasAvailabilityDate" itemscope itemtype="">
  6. <span itemprop="startingDate">November 15, 2012</span></span> and staying for a total of
  7. <meta itemprop="hasRentalDuration" itemscope itemtype="">
  8. <meta itemprop="duration" content="P3D"> 3 days </span>. Offer based on <span itemprop="hasRentalRateFeature"
  9. itemscope itemtype="">age 65 or older</span>.</p>
  10. </div>